MUMBAI, India, Jan. 9 -- Intellectual Property India has published a patent application (202521130878 A) filed by Dr. D. Y. Patil Vidyapeeth, Pune, Maharashtra, on Dec. 23, 2025, for 'a pharmaceutical composition and related methods for management of piles.'

Inventor(s) include Aphale, Parth; Dokania, Shashank; and Shekhar, Himanshu.

The application for the patent was published on Jan. 9, under issue no. 02/2026.

According to the abstract released by the Intellectual Property India: "A pharmaceutical composition for managing piles in the form of a syrup comprising mother tinctures including aloe socotrina Q, calendula officinalis Q, and hamamelis virginiana Q in defined proportions, along with pharmaceutically acceptable excipients. The composition includes suitable sweetening agents, solvents, and preservatives to provide palatability, stability, and uniformity. The syrup is prepared using a gentle Smooth-Blend Integration Step (SBIS), which ensures even dispersion of the active mother tinctures without mechanical homogenization, thereby preserving potency. The composition supports soothing action, vascular tonicity, mucosal comfort, and haemostatic balance, and is designed to aid in the management of internal and external piles, including symptoms such as bleeding, burning sensation, pain during defecation, venous congestion, irritation, and fissure-associated discomfort."
